How to Fix a Black Screen on Samsung
A black screen does not always mean your Samsung phone is dead. The display, battery, or software may simply fail to respond.
Quick answer
Charge the phone first, then try a force restart. If it vibrates or rings but the screen stays black, the panel may be damaged.
Steps to fix it
- Charge the phone for at least 30 minutes with a working charger and cable.
- Use a force restart key combination to wake the device.
- Remove the SD card, case pressure, or accessories that may affect startup.
- Try recovery or Safe Mode if possible, then seek service if the phone still works with no visible image.
What to check next
- A phone that vibrates, rings, or receives calls may have a display problem rather than a dead battery.
- Stop repeated power attempts if the phone becomes very hot.
- Back up the device as soon as the screen works again.
Best fixes compared
| Sign | What it suggests |
|---|---|
| No vibration and no charge sign | Power or charging issue |
| Vibration with black display | Possible screen failure |
| Phone shows logo then goes dark | System or display instability |
